Early Life and Career

Warren Edward Spahn was born on April 23, 1921, in Buffalo, New York. He grew up playing baseball and developed a devastating curveball that quickly caught the attention of scouts. In 1940, he signed a professional contract with the Boston Braves and made his major league debut in 1942.

Spahn's career was interrupted by World War II, where he served in the Navy. After the war, he returned to the Braves and became one of the most dominant pitchers in the league. In 1949, he led the National League in wins (21) and strikeouts (210),earning himself the nickname "Spahnie."

MLB Stardom

In 1953, Spahn joined the Milwaukee Braves and helped the team win two World Series titles in 1957 and 1958. He was known for his incredible endurance and pitched multiple complete games in a single week. In 1959, he won the Cy Young Award and was named to the All-Star team 17 times.

Spahn's signature pitch was his high-arcing curveball, which he could throw for strikes or to get batters out swinging. He also mastered a changeup and a fastball that reached speeds of 90 mph. His combination of skills made him one of the most feared pitchers in baseball.

Later Career and Legacy

In 1965, Spahn was traded to the New York Mets and then to the San Francisco Giants in 1966. He pitched his final season in 1968, finishing with an impressive 363 wins, 2,583 strikeouts, and a 3.00 ERA.

Spahn was elected to the Baseball Hall of Fame in 1973 and was posthumously inducted into the Atlanta Braves Hall of Fame in 2012. His name and number (21) have been retired by both the Braves and the Giants.

Personal Life and Impact

Off the field, Spahn was known for his humble personality and his love for his family. He was married to his wife, Lois, for over 50 years, and they had two children.

Spahn's legacy extends beyond his impressive statistics. He was a role model for generations of pitchers and a beloved figure in the baseball community. His tireless work ethic, competitive spirit, and infectious enthusiasm inspired countless people.
